(132b) Plant Ageing

One of the biggest issues facing the North American chemical industry today is that of ageing equipment and how to best manage the process of deterioration in order to prevent the release of hazardous fluids and to extend useful life beyond that of design. The phenomenon of plant ageing should not be viewed as the sole responsibility of inspection and engineering but rather as a necessary and comprehensive managerial activity which seeks to balance safety, risk and lowest cost operation while at the same time reducing the level of uncertainty regarding the condition of critical assets. This type of integrated approach to asset ownership ensures that the risks associated with ageing equipment are properly understood and that decisions are made regarding the equipment for the continued safe operation of the enterprise.
